WHERE’S THE LEAK? THE SCHOOL TO CAREER PIPELINE | DPW #4 (10.18.22)
It’s a common occurrence that the best dancer in a studio, often for years as the dancer grows through adolescence, gets to the college/company fork in the road and begins to change their trajectory. What looked like a promising career of superstardom and dance celebrity as a teenager now appears more “regular”, or doesn’t appear in the dance industry at all. Why do dancers struggle living up to the expectations of their teenage years or quit dancing altogether?
This Dance Parent Workshop explores the school to career pipeline and identifies WHERE THE LEAK is and how you can help your dancer make the transition from child dancer to professional dance artist all while cultivating a high quality of life.

THE ROAD LESS TRAVELED| DPW #11 (2.21.23)
So many of our families have already or are starting to break free from the traditional mold of local studio training at only one place. Being affiliated with ONE studio exclusively has its perks, but for today’s generation it is incredibly difficult for one studio with 100+ students to cater to the professional needs AND the mental health needs of this generation.
Being the leader of your dancer’s journey is scary when you don’t know the landscape or how to move through the different seasons. This Dance Parent Workshop talks about breaking free from the mold and charting a training course CUSTOM-FIT for your dancer. BEYOND APPEARANCE| DPW #14 (4.4.23)
Dance training prioritizes making dances look “nice” over teaching students how to do each step correctly. This creates a major obstacle for dancers, as it can undermine their confidence and make it difficult to improve. When the training is taught in vague terms, it can take decades to understand the craft, whereas clear and concise guidance can expedite progress within weeks. On this Dance Parent Workshop we discuss crucial training techniques and what parents need to know about this vital aspect of dance.

A CAREER IN CHOREOGRAPHY | DPW #16 (5.2.23)
Becoming a choreographer is something that a lot of dancers have in their hearts, but there isn’t always a clear introduction to the craft. Dancers that would be great choreographers don’t know where to start and in an extremely competitive landscape, young women are rarely asked if they want to develop their choreographic voice.
Having a career as a choreographer is one of the most self-empowering careers that a dancer can develop, and it’s a lot easier than the industry makes it appear. On this Dance Parent Workshop we’re talking about a career in choreography, from pay scale to how you bring all of the resources together to make it happen, and everything in between.

DANCERS & PARENTS WHO SHOULD BE WORRIED | DPW #12
This week on the DPW we’re going to breakdown the dance career into 3 different dimensions: student, professional, and servant. Being a student is not the same as being a professional. They require two different sets of skills and right now the dance industry does not prepare you to be a professional, only to be a star student. We’ll also be discussing one of the biggest problems that dancers encounter on their journey: understanding that dance is a privilege, not a right.
